Latest Patents
Shinohara's latest patents focus on the design of progressive addition lenses. The first patent describes a progressive addition lens that includes a near portion for viewing close objects, a distance portion for viewing far objects, and an intermediate portion that connects the two. This lens features an aspherical object-side surface and an aspherical eyeball-side surface, designed with rotational symmetry around the center of the lens. The object-side surface contains a first stable region, which is also formed in rotational symmetry and includes the center of design. An aspherical region is arranged outside this stable region, ensuring a smooth transition between different viewing powers. Notably, the Peak to Valley value of the mean surface refractive power in the first stable region is 0.12 D or less.
The second patent also pertains to a progressive addition lens with similar features, emphasizing the importance of the aspherical design for enhanced visual clarity. This innovation continues to push the boundaries of optical technology, providing users with improved vision solutions.
Career Highlights
Toshihide Shinohara is currently employed at Hoya Lens Thailand Ltd., where he applies his expertise in lens design and development. His work has been instrumental in creating advanced optical products that cater to a wide range of visual needs.
Collaborations
Shinohara has collaborated with notable colleagues such as Tadashi Kaga and Ayumu Ito. Their combined efforts have contributed to the success of various projects within the optical industry.
